@legiox2179 күн бұрын
@@CullodenPaintingStudio the Duncan washes are very nice imo, they’re most comparable to the original citadel washes in that they tint extremely well so give great bits of shadows to work with. Battle Mud Wash for example is the agrax earth shade equivalent and I prefer it to old citadel currently. It looks a bit murky on the palette, but I think is because it has a drop of matte medium in it because it dries so matte.
